Fredrick Drops Irresistible Drum & Bass Track, “The River”

FMU Records, known for its commitment to pushing boundaries and showcasing emerging talent, welcomes Fredrick to the roster with the release of the mesmerizing drum and bass single, “The River.”

The brainchild of New Zealand native Jono Schnell, widely recognized as QUIX, Fredrick allows Schnell to explore experimental and left-field sounds, further expanding his artistic horizons.

“The River” is poised to captivate listeners with its transcendental journey and distinctive sound design. Schnell’s knack for expanding his skillset is evident as he ventures into uncharted territory, delivering a track that embraces a more rhythmic and unfiltered approach to drops and production while staying true to his trap music roots.

FMU Records provides the perfect platform for the unveiling of Fredrick, as it aligns seamlessly with Schnell’s creative vision and artistic approach.

Collaborating with Alex Scholler, also known as Alison Wonderland, on the acclaimed track “Time” has solidified their creative synergy, setting the stage for the introduction of Fredrick as Schnell’s latest artistic endeavor.
